Apparently the name has it...I have been experimenting(100+ matches) with paladin running divine shield minions ( I even run Moroes as he has really nice synergy with the deck) but this is not something that I would want to run in the deck. It costs too much and you basically have to sacrifice the protection of at least 2 (usually lower cost)minions for him to be worth it while you have to spent five mana to put him on the board. So not only will your minions that lost their divine shield be more susceptible to AOE but he could get transformed or simply hard removed. Sure, divine shield helps but why would someone bother including this card when other classes got far more solid 5 drops with one less health and a solid 5 attack(let's just not mention their far superior effects) for reasons other than the memes and the shenanigans?
I would rather include Sunkeeper Tarim in case it is not already in the deck(I personally don't own the card yet) or another copy of Lightfused Stegodon or simply a Blessing of Kings.

Best case (and feasible) scenario:
You play Bolvar, Fireblood and another card/hero power on turn 8.
On turn 9 (pray for Bolvar dont be removed in opponent's turn), you play Steward of Darkshire + Lost in the Jungle + Hero Power... and then you play Blood Knight
Now, you have a Bolvar, Fireblood with 9/7 ready to atack and a Blood Knight with 15/15 waiting next turn to attack.
After bashing this card (my initial thoughts), now I will wait for the rest of the set to be launched to avaliate this card. At least, this looks playable. The fact that he gain 2 attack when he loses his own divine shield is what saves this card.
